🥘 Ingredients

9 items
  • 6 whole Roma tomatoes
  • 3 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 2 cloves Garlic
  • 1 cup Breadcrumbs
  • 0.5 cup Parmesan cheese
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h parsley
  • 1 teaspoon Dried oregano
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ease it with olive oil.

2

Wash the Roma tomatoes and cut them in half lengthwise. Carefully scoop out the seeds and pulp using a spoon, leaving a hollow center to stuff.

3

Mince the garlic cloves and finely chop the fresh parsley.

4

In a mixing bowl, combine the bre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, minced garlic, parsley, dried oregano, salt, and black pepper. Drizzle in 2 tablespoons of olive oil and mix until the breadcrumbs are coated and the mixture is evenly combined.

5

Fill each hollowed tomato half with the breadcrumb mixture, pressing gently to pack it in.

6

Arrange the stuffed tomatoes on the prepared baking sheet and drizzle the tops with the remaining tablespoon of olive oil.

7

Bake in the preheated oven for 18-20 minutes, or until the tomatoes are tender and the breadcrumb topping is golden brown.

8

Remove the tomatoes from the oven and let them cool for 5 minutes before serving. Optionally, garnish with extra chopped parsley or a sprinkle of Parmesan cheese.

9

Serve warm as an appetizer or side dish. Enjoy your Tomato Delights!
